Transaction 80589f69dace3d7f1c2b7bb02c7517fccadf9c478e992303798718e8002b2375
1 Input
1 Output
-
80589f69dace3d7f1c2b7bb02c7517fccadf9c478e992303798718e8002b2375:0
- value
- 136769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1907fdeea3609baf5d2415dd7e3cc97b723d20bb OP_EQUAL
- address
- 33yNPdNwrBm6XqpXMDi7hi9NxRxeTm4V7W